BenQ has launched the Board Pro RP05 in India, a new interactive display designed for AI-powered classrooms. Available in 65-inch, 75-inch, and 86-inch variants, the RP05 combines a dedicated 10 TOPS Neural Processing Unit (NPU), on-device generative AI tools, Android 15, and classroom-focused collaboration features. BenQ claims it is the most powerful AI-enabled interactive display currently available in India.
BenQ RP05 Specs and Features
The RP05 is powered by the MediaTek Genio 720 chipset paired with a dedicated 10 TOPS NPU, 16GB DDR5X RAM, and 256GB of onboard storage. According to BenQ, the onboard AI engine enables generative AI capabilities without requiring an active internet connection, allowing teachers to access AI-powered tools directly on the display.
BenQ has integrated several AI-powered education tools into the RP05. AI Lesson can generate lesson plans and teaching outlines, while AI Quiz automatically creates quizzes and practice questions. Ask AI provides a conversational interface for classroom queries, and Camera Gesture allows teachers to navigate presentations using hand gestures captured through the built-in camera. Lasso Search enables users to circle content on-screen to retrieve relevant information instantly.
The company's EZWrite 6.0 whiteboard platform also receives AI enhancements, including EZMath for converting handwritten equations into digital content, support for translations across 59 languages, and AI Text-to-Speech functionality. Wireless screen sharing is handled through InstaShare 2, which includes AI Guardian to detect and block inappropriate content before it appears on the display.
Hardware, Connectivity, and Classroom Features
The RP05 features a 70W audio system comprising dual 25W speakers and a 20W subwoofer, along with an eight-microphone array and support for up to 50 simultaneous touch points. Connectivity options include USB-C 3.0 with 100W Power Delivery, HDMI 2.0 ports, and Duo Screen support for extending content to a secondary display.
For classroom environments, BenQ has included its ClassroomCare suite with Eyesafe 3.0 certification, germ-resistant coatings certified by TÜV and SIAA, and an integrated air-quality sensor capable of monitoring CO2, PM2.5, and TVOC levels in real time. The display is Google EDLA certified and runs Android 15. BenQ says Google Play Protect continuously scans installed applications for malware, while administrators gain granular control over camera, microphone, and file permissions. Institutions can also remotely manage devices, deploy firmware updates, and monitor usage through BenQ's Device Management System.
BenQ Targets the Next Phase of AI-Enabled Classrooms
The BenQ Board Pro RP05 will be available in India from June 25, 2026, in 65-inch (RP6505), 75-inch (RP7505), and 86-inch (RP8605) variants. Pricing starts at Rs. 2,00,000 (inclusive of taxes).
With the RP05, BenQ is betting on the growing adoption of AI-assisted learning tools in Indian classrooms. While interactive displays have become increasingly common in schools and higher education institutions, BenQ's focus on on-device generative AI, gesture-based controls, and integrated lesson-planning tools aims to reduce reliance on external software platforms and cloud services. The combination of dedicated AI hardware, classroom management tools, and health-focused features positions the RP05 as a premium offering for institutions looking to modernise teaching environments.
